Hello!

We've been using QODBC v6 since February 2006 and have been very happy with the efficiency it allows us.  We run a monthly job to create invoices for our customer-businesses.  This month (8/1) the job wouldn't run without asking for my CD key several times and warning that I needed to enable Desktop features (ours is a R/W license).  I found a post noting that OE had been upgraded, so I upgraded to v7 using my v6 key as mentioned here: http://www.qdeveloper.com.au/forum.php?homeinclude=topicdetails&forum_id=1&category_id=19&post_id=1293.

However, upgrading to v7 not only didn't seem to work (it keeps asking for the CD key) it now also crashes after any attempt to connect to QBOE.  This is the text from the Windows error dialog (it won't let me cut and paste the full report):

FLEXquarters.com LLC QuickBooks ODBC Driver Full Sync has encountered a problem and needs to close.  We are sorry for the inconvenience.

Error Signature - AppName: qodbctst.exe     AppVer: 7.0.0.180     ModName: unknown
ModVer: 0.0.0.0     Offset: 34343134

So, more digging turned up this thread about an OE-specific problem and patch: http://www.qdeveloper.com.au/forum.php?homeinclude=topicdetails&forum_id=1&category_id=40&post_id=1643

This patch appears to require a v7 license, and ours is a v6.  The $200 question is this:  Do we need to pay for this upgrade, and is this the only way to make OE work again?

Thank you!

Yes, you can't just download QODBC v7 for QuickBooks 2007 and use it will your QODBC v6 for QuickBooks 2006 CD Key. You need to purchase a new CD Key for QuickBooks 2007.

It's possible QODBC may have a special 12 month subscription edition for QuickBooks Online Edition (QBOE) in the future. 

Please also download the special patch for QBOE found at: QBOE Problem
